FYI, the only really interesting feature in Jarvis is the new long-press for remote buttons:

*Long-press – Jarvis v16 introduced a long-press for select keystrokes. Holding a key for a couple of seconds enables a secondary command. Currently, this is limited to two keystrokes and only appears to be compatible with eHome receivers:
  • Short: Enter – Long: Contextual Menu
  • Short: Backspace – Long: Home Screen or Shutdown Menu
This is for those who are unaware of this feature.

(2015-11-18, 00:35)gotham_x Wrote: [ -> ]@Warner306

In fact, I agree that the switching frequency should be set by the GUI Kodi, it appears that in the previous version Kodi DSPlayer (Video -> Playback -> Adjust display refresh rate) was a setting to 'START / STOP and everything worked perfectly.
In madVR where you have to look if these features are disabled?

Either kodi and madvr has their own refresh rate switching procedure. The settings in Kodi GUI control Kodi's own not madvr. In general you want only one enabled not both. So if you enable it through Kodi GUI you are advised to disable madvr anyway.

If you want to use madvr one, you have to manually enable in madvr control panel and disable Kodi's through GUI.

But from my past experience I have better result with Kodi enabled and madvr disabled.
